What is a Data Warehouse?

A data warehouse is a warehouse, but only with the exception that data is stored in it. Unlike a traditional warehouse where sellers, retailers or manufacturers store goods and raw materials, data warehouses store data.

There can be different kinds of data warehouses. For example, on premise, cloud as well as hybrid. On premise data warehouses is where the data warehousing solutions system is stored physically in the campus of the business. It is imperative to understand that just like a normal warehouse requires infrastructure, so does a data warehouse.

For businesses who choose on premise systems, have to invest in the infrastructure as well as keep aside the costs of maintenance. This often puts a heavy burden on their shoulders. While it might seem like a good option considering safety and other measures, it could be a fair choice for heavily invested businesses.

For new entrants and other business options, cloud data warehouses are the best option. If you’re wondering why, that’s because cloud data warehouses can help you with all your storage needs as well as save on your business needs to a great extent. For example, cloud data warehouses can help you get started with your business without needing to invest in a full fledged infrastructure and more.

Modern Day Data Warehouses

There is no set up fee, you do not need to invest in regular maintenance. Neither do you always need to pay for the entire set up even when you’re not using all of it. Cloud data warehousing involves quite a few flexibilities that’d you’d love to have for your business.

In yet another instance, companies love to have a balanced system of cloud as well as on premise data warehouses. In such a case, there is a hybrid functionality established, where both are used according to their needs.

Even though on premise systems have become old fashioned due to heavy maintenance costs, most enterprises have moved towards using cloud data warehouses. Modern day data warehouses are more like mega distribution centres. In other words, they are represented most popularly by a combination of data lakes and data warehouses.

In simpler terms, modern day data warehouses are often called as a unified warehouse for analytics. This means it can take in the data from multiple sources and present it in one single format without any difficulties. It adequately handles multi structured data and presents insights that are more than relevant for the businesses.

One of the biggest reasons why cloud data warehouses are more suited for today’s needs is because organizations need agile methodologies. They require teams and technologies to deploy the products faster, make changes to existing ones at a rapid pace and understand market trends only to work towards innovation at a faster pace.

However, this is not the case with traditional on premise systems. And that is why we need modern data warehouses. They have separate computing space and storage space, so that you only pay for what you use.

Finally organizations have the capacity only to focus on their goals and not on their data management platforms. With cloud data warehouses, you can deploy several free tools and use the best of technology to take your data management pipeline forward and derive the best of insights from your data.
